Zlatan Ibrahimović Under UEFA Investigation

zlatan ibrahimovic uefa investigation news featured image

Zlatan Ibrahimović, AC Milan’s striker, could potentially face a three-year ban due to UEFA’s investigation of his partnership with a betting company from Malta. The suspension would effectively end the 39-year-old player’s career.

According to Aftonbladet, Ibrahimović’s Stockholm-based company, Unknown AB, owns 10% of Bethard’s shares. Bethard is a gambling website, and UEFA’s player regulation strictly forbids players from having a financial interest in betting.

The Sweedish Football association has been familiar with this conflict of interest for three years. It left Ibrahimović out of the national team for the 2018 World Cup, despite rumours of his comeback.

In accordance with Article 31(4) of the UEFA Disciplinary Regulations (DR), a UEFA Ethics and Disciplinary Inspector has today been appointed to conduct a disciplinary investigation regarding a potential violation of the UEFA Disciplinary Regulations by Mr Zlatan Ibrahimović for having an alleged financial interest in a betting company,” UEFA officially stated. “Further information regarding this matter will be made available in due course.

The Swedish player recently returned to the Swedish national team after a five-year retirement from international games. Ibrahimović’s breach of UEFA and FIFA regulations related to gambling affiliations may have occurred in the AC Milan vs Shamrock Rovers Europa League qualifying match in September 2020 and the Sweden vs Georgia Qatar 2022 World Cup qualifier.

On his company website, Ibrahimović stated: “I have obviously been intensively courted by betting companies throughout my career, but up until now I have not been presented to anything that has triggered me. With Bethard, there was something different. It’s a company with Swedish roots, the founders are from my home town, and they are true challengers who really wants to do things differently.

The investigation comes on the tail of the former Manchester United striker’s extension for his contract in AC Milan for another season.
